PHP Introduction


PHP is a robust, server-side, open source scripting language that help to create dynamic webpages.
PHP is a general-purpose scripting language that was originally conceived by Rasmus Lerdorf in 1995. Lerdorf
created PHP to satisfy the need for an easy way to process data when creating pages for the World Wide Web.

What is PHP?
PHP stands for PHP: Hypertext Preprocessor
PHP is a server-side scripting language, like ASP
PHP scripts are executed on the server
PHP supports many databases (MySQL, Informix, Oracle, Sybase, Solid, PostgreSQL,
Generic ODBC, etc.)
PHP is an open source software (OSS)
PHP is free to download and use
